How To Fix CRM_MKTVL012 - Sales data is not permitted


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CRM_MKTVL - Value Splitting Messages Marketing Planner

  • Message number: 012

  • Message text: Sales data is not permitted

    The SAP error message CRM_MKTVL012 ("Sales data is not permitted") typically occurs in the context of SAP Customer Relationship Management (CRM) when there is an attempt to access or process sales data that is restricted or not allowed based on certain criteria. This can happen in various scenarios, such as when trying to create or modify sales orders, quotations, or other sales-related documents.

    Causes:

    1.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to access or modify the sales data.
    2. Data Restrictions: There may be specific restrictions set in the system that prevent access to certain sales data based on criteria like status, date, or organizational units.
    3. Configuration Settings: The system configuration may not allow certain types of sales data to be processed or accessed.
    4. Business Rules: There may be business rules defined in the system that restrict access to sales data under certain conditions (e.g., sales data related to a specific customer group or product line).

    Solutions:

    1. Check User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the appropriate authorizations to access the sales data. This can be done by reviewing the user's roles and permissions in the SAP system.
    2. Review Data Restrictions: Investigate if there are any specific restrictions on the sales data being accessed. This may involve checking the status of the sales documents or any related settings.
    3. Configuration Review: Consult with your SAP configuration team to review the settings related to sales data access. This may involve checking the configuration of the CRM system and ensuring that it aligns with business requirements.
    4. Consult Business Rules: If there are business rules in place, review them to understand why access to the sales data is restricted. Adjustments may be needed based on business needs.
    5. Error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or information that may provide more context about the issue.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: You may want to use transaction codes like SU53 to analyze authorization issues or ST22 to check for dumps related to the error.
    • S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address this specific error message or provide additional troubleshooting steps.
    • Documentation: Review the SAP documentation related to CRM sales processes to understand the expected behavior and any configuration settings that may impact data access.
